Transaction 5f79a6bca945c497a574615634a6670aa25f55a63a358b20e1bec61309258ac8

1 Input
2 Outputs
  • 5f79a6bca945c497a574615634a6670aa25f55a63a358b20e1bec61309258ac8:0
  • value  5014855
    address  3FqNQDiwhkCchnXvjCfaHY2Lkzc4LbhzSG
  • 5f79a6bca945c497a574615634a6670aa25f55a63a358b20e1bec61309258ac8:1
  • value  70963
    address  1DahPpoMnXxYMmgi8dZcJCbAWkUa97UAhe